Position: Engineer in Charge (EIC)

Engineer In Charge (Eic)

Under general supervision, the main duty of the Engineer in Charge (EIC) is to ensure the safe and effective deployment of the Skycam system through sound processes and operations in both the shop and the field.

Examples of work performed:

  • Acts as on-site manager for equipment and crew at a particular event, and a point of contact for other crews/EICs in the field.
  • Interfaces directly with the client, venue operator or other crew leaders to ensure safe and proper installation.
  • Provides guidance to and mentoring of Skycam crew.
  • Capable of field repairs and directing other crew members with the setup and operation of the equipment.
  • Works in the Sky Cam Shop under direction of the CTO to adequate test, prepare, repair and maintain, kit, and deploy Sky Cam systems
  • Provides manual labor and trade skills to include shop maintenance, organization, and system management in an industrial setting
  • Familiar with the operation of all necessary tools and the various pieces and parts to assemble and rig the system.
  • Works under the direction of the CTO regarding the deployment of the system and the maintenance and repair of the systems.
  • Interfaces with CTO on matters of engineering and shop operations as they directly pertain to field operations and safety.
  • Trains EICs, E2s, Riggers, Pilots and Operators both on job sites and at the Fort Worth facility.
  • Manages and participates in site surveys.
  • On call for field trouble issues, coordinating with the CTO as required.
  • While on client job sites, responsibilities include, but not limited to:
  • Equipment setup and operation
  • Crew
  • Interfacing with client and venue personnel
  • Equipment field repairs as directed by the Director of Engineering
  • Safe operation of equipment (weather, equipment breakdowns, etc.)
  • Complete Tech report for each job
  • Report and directly communicate all equipment issues and recommendations to the CTO
  • Provide updates to site surveys as needed
  • When not in the field/off-site, the EIC supports operations in the shop and reports to the Fort Worth facility. Typical tasks may include general maintenance, testing and system prep. Other duties might include R&D, design etc. as assigned.
  • Participates in various meetings, as required, such as staff, operational and organizational meetings.
  • Participate on client based conference calls.
  • Performs other duties as required.
